Setup like that, it is going to take 20 minutes to go into Lock Screen.


Set Start Screen Saver to 1 Minute

Set Turn display off on battery to 2 Minutes

Set Turn display off on power adapter to 5 Minutes


Then Test......


If that doesn't work...?

1) Reset the SMC by Restarting the the MacBook.

see > Reset the SMC of your Mac - Apple Support

2) Startup in Safe Mode followed by a normal Restart.

see > Use safe mode on your Mac - Apple Support


Then Re-Test......

Those times for "screen saver" and "display off on battery" are set way too long when running on battery power.


Set the screensaver to never and use a hot corner to activate the screen saver as suggested by Grant.

Set display off on battery when inactive to around 5 or 10 minutes to conserve the battery charge.

Set require password to a longer time, but only if no one else has access to the MacBook.
